What is the speed of a Wen band saw?

With a 3.5-amp motor and a 9-3/4 inch throat, this beast will attack boards with cuts up to six inches deep and 9-3/4 inches wide. Two-speed operation allows for speeds of either 1520 or 2620 FPM.

What kind of saw has a stand and Worklight?

The WEN 3962 Two-Speed Band Saw with Stand and Worklight is a stationary band saw with a wide table surface to carry the heaviest or most irregularly shaped of work pieces and a high-power two-speed motor that can create cuts that are 9¾ inches wide and 6 inches deep.

Another upright band saw, you can create cuts of up to six inches deep. Depending on the task that you have in mind, you can use 72-inch blades, ranging from 1/8 to 1/2 inches in size. Two operational speeds are available.

A work light is included on this Wen bandsaw to illuminate your job, while the 3-in-1 dust port ensures that any debris gets sucked up. There is also a 25-inch stand that is designed to keep the band saw elevated.
